Brass ingots vs. bronze ingots — key differences 

Selecting brass versus bronze ingots is very application dependent. Brass ingots are lower cost and easier to work with, while bronze ingots have better strength and corrosion resistance. There are many factors including performance, composition and cost that procurement teams must consider to select the brass ingots price per kg for their production requirements.
 

Parameter

Brass Ingots

Bronze Ingots

Composition

Copper-zinc alloy

Copper-tin alloy

Machinability

High, easy to shape

Moderate, harder to machine

Corrosion Resistance

Good, suitable for indoor use

Excellent, ideal for marine environments

Strength

Moderate tensile strength

Higher tensile strength

Cost

More economical

Comparatively expensive

Common Applications

Fittings, valves, electrical parts

Marine hardware, bearings, heavy-load components

Melting Point

Lower, easier to cast

Higher, requires more energy

Best Suited For

Precision, cost-sensitive parts

Durability-focused, high-stress applications

Chemical Composition of ASTM / UNS Brass (Ingots)

Grade / Designation Equivalent / Common Trade Name Cu % Zn % Pb % Sn % Others %
C21000 Gilding Brass Balance 5 – 10 ≤ 0.05 Fe ≤ 0.10
C22600 Commercial Bronze Balance 12 – 16 ≤ 0.05 Fe ≤ 0.10
C23000 Red Brass Balance 14 – 16 ≤ 0.05 Fe ≤ 0.10
C24000 Low Brass Balance 18 – 20 ≤ 0.05 Fe ≤ 0.10
C26000 Cartridge Brass Balance 28 – 32 ≤ 0.05 Fe ≤ 0.10
C26800 Yellow Brass Balance 32 – 36 ≤ 0.05 Fe ≤ 0.10
C27200 Yellow Brass Balance 35 – 37 ≤ 0.05 Fe ≤ 0.10
C28000 Muntz / Architectural Brass Balance 38 – 42 ≤ 0.05 Fe ≤ 0.10

Chemical Composition of British Standard (BS) Brass Ingots

Grade / Designation Equivalent / Common Trade Name Cu % Zn % Pb % Sn %
CZ 101 Cartridge Brass 70 – 75 25 – 30 ≤ 0.05
CZ 102 Yellow Brass 65 – 70 30 – 35 ≤ 0.05
CZ 103 Free-Cutting Brass 61 – 65 34 – 38 0.5 – 2.0
CZ 106 Naval Brass 60 – 65 35 – 40 ≤ 0.05 0.5 – 1.0
CZ 107 Architectural Bronze 58 – 63 37 – 42 ≤ 0.05
CZ 108 Clock Brass 63 – 68 32 – 37 0.5 – 1.5
CZ 109 Clock / Leaded Brass 60 – 65 32 – 37 2.0 – 4.0

Chemical Composition of Euro / ISO Standard Brass Ingots

Grade / Designation Equivalent / Common Trade Name Cu % Zn % Pb % Sn %
CW500L Cartridge Brass Balance 28 – 32 ≤ 0.05
CW501L Cartridge Brass Balance 28 – 32 ≤ 0.05
CW502L Yellow Brass Balance 30 – 35 ≤ 0.05
CW503L Free-Cutting Brass Balance 32 – 36 0.5 – 1.0
CW504L Naval Brass Balance 37 – 42 ≤ 0.05 0.5 – 1.0
CW505L Architectural Bronze Balance 35 – 40 ≤ 0.05
CW506L / CW507L Clock Brass Balance 32 – 37 0.5 – 2.0
CW508L / CW509L Special / Leaded Brass Balance 30 – 38 1.5 – 4.0

Chemical Composition of Indian Standard (IS) Brass Ingots

Grade / Designation Equivalent / Common Trade Name Cu % Zn % Pb % Sn %
IS: 319 / C260 Cartridge Brass 70 – 77 23 – 30 ≤ 0.05
IS: 320 / C272 Yellow Brass 63 – 70 30 – 37 ≤ 0.05

Brass Ingot Manufacturing Process

Step No. Process Stage Technique / Method Key Details
1 Raw Material Selection Copper cathode, zinc ingot, alloying elements Composition selected as per ASTM / IS / EN grades
2 Charging Controlled furnace charging Prevents zinc loss and oxidation
3 Melting Induction / Crucible / Rotary Furnace Temperature: 950 – 1050 °C
4 Fluxing & Degassing Flux treatment, nitrogen degassing Removes impurities & gas porosity
5 Alloying Addition of Zn, Pb, Sn Achieves required chemical composition
6 Temperature Control Thermocouple monitoring Ensures homogeneous melt
7 Slag Removal Manual / Mechanical skimming Improves surface & internal quality
8 Casting Metal mould / Graphite mould casting Produces uniform ingot shape
9 Cooling Air cooling / Controlled cooling Reduces internal stresses
10 Ingot Knockout Manual / Hydraulic removal Prevents deformation
11 Surface Cleaning Shot blasting / Wire brushing Removes oxide scale
12 Inspection Visual & dimensional inspection Ensures size & surface quality
13 Sampling & Testing Spectrometer chemical testing Grade compliance verification
14 Marking Heat number / grade stamping Traceability
15 Packing & Storage Wooden pallet / steel strapping Safe handling & transport

Applications of Brass Ingots

Application Area Products Made from Brass Ingots Reason for Use
Plumbing & Pipe Fittings Valves, taps, faucets, connectors, water meters Corrosion resistance, easy machining
Electrical & Electronics Terminals, connectors, plug pins, switch parts Good conductivity, durability
Automotive Industry Radiator cores, bushings, gears, fuel components Strength, wear resistance
Construction & Hardware Door handles, locks, hinges, screws, bolts Durability, attractive appearance
Musical Instruments Trumpets, trombones, saxophones, tubas Good acoustic properties, formability
Coins & Medals Coins, medals, tokens Wear resistance, gold-like appearance
Industrial Machinery Pump parts, marine components, heat exchangers Corrosion resistance, strength
Decorative & Craft Items Statues, jewelry, nameplates, handicrafts Easy casting, polishability
